Everyday Glassware
In Harrachov you will find the oldest continuously operating glassworks with manual production of drinking glass in the world. Dozens of glassworks in the Lusatian Mountains also produce various jugs, decanters, glasses and vases. In some of the glassworks we can try our hand at blowing our own glass or pint glass. In Nový Bor we can find the largest domestic producer of drinking glass, the Crystalex company; 50 million glasses a year are shipped from the local lines to 80 countries around the world.
